Copied from the bounce, fantastic story:not worth

"I just wanted to say a few words about this song, and how it became part of our repertoire. It now has more significance to me and my friends after the sad passing of our good friend Mark McCabe (see other thread on Angels High Above (http://www.hibeesbounce.com/forum/showthread.php?117092-Mark-McCabe-RIP)).

As some will know, regular poster and all-round good guy "Atomic Schnitzel" moved to Frankfurt and started following Eintracht. A few of us started going over regularly and were impressed by the support shown in the German stadiums, in particular some of the songs being sung.

The "Allez Allez Allez Ohh" one was particularly liked by Davie G and he adapted this to include the words "Hibernian FC, From The Capital". I reckon this was around 18 months ago, However, were we sit in the West Upper was not really the breeding ground for a new song, so it remained just us that sang it on our own at away games on the train, or in the Harp & Castle on occasions.

Obviously, when Section 43 got going, we tried to get them familiar with the song via the forums, This had slight success, but it really took off once Bouncer Ross (S43 top hooligan, I believe http://www.hibeesbounce.com/forum/images/smilies/rascal.gif) was brought into the mix.

Me, Davie, Mark, Jocko, Lix and a few others were in the pub in Ayr, before the cup game early in 2012. When the S43/Bounce bus arrived, it wasn't long before the whole pub were belting out "Allez Allez Allez Ohhh"! Mark McCabe was leading the choir that day in the pub, after Ross had got everyone familiar with it on the bus journey through.

It was therefore rather fitting that the song really got the airing it deserved at Motherwell on Friday. This was the first game after Mark passed away, and it made me and Mark's others friends rather emotional hearing the whole Hibs stand belting it out.

So, long may it continue this season. Ideally, I would like to see it belted out "Frankfurt Style" with the whole stand bouncing on 3rd January at Tynecastle."
